Bella Hadid and Drake are “no longer talking,” according to a new report.

Weeks after the alleged couple was seen spending time with together at the 21-year-old model's birthday party in New York City, a source claims they are completely estranged after the "Hotline Bling" rapper reportedly ghosted her after their brief fling.

“Things ended over text when he basically ghosted her,” a source told Us Weekly magazine.

While a source close to the rapper claimed that he and Hadid were nothing more than friends, other insiders have said that the two of them were casually dating up until recently.

Bella Hadid And The Weeknd May Have Become Single At The Same Time

As Hadid's relationship with Drake came to an abrupt end at the end of October, so did the romance between Hadid's ex-boyfriend, The Weeknd, and his former girlfriend, Selena Gomez. As fans will recall, The Weeknd dated Gomez for 10 months and the couple was believed to be living together up until their split at the end of October.

Following the breakup, The Weeknd seemingly retaliated against Gomez and her new (and old) boyfriend, Justin Bieber, by spending time with Bieber's former flame, Yovanna Ventura, at a club in Los Angeles earlier this month. As Us Weekly magazine revealed, the two were photographed together on Friday, November 10, and the previous day, they attended French Montana’s birthday party.

“The Weeknd was there hand in hand with Yovanna Ventura all night,” a source told the magazine at the time. “They arrived together. They were holding hands. He was there for a solid two hours with her and everywhere they went they held hands.”

Bella Hadid And The Weeknd Reunited Last Week In NYC

After The Weeknd's outing with Ventura, the musician traveled to New York City and reunited with Bella Hadid at her apartment. Shortly therafter, Gomez appeared to respond to the outing by unfollowing her former boyfriend on Instagram.

Hadid's reunion with The Weeknd came just days before the model flew to Shanghai, China with her fellow models, including Adriana Lima, Elsa Hosk, and Karlie Kloss, to tape the 2017 Victoria's Secret Fashion Show. While Hadid's older sister, Gigi, was supposed to walk in the show, she pulled out at the last minute and told fans she looked forward to returning to the catwalk next year.
